API Monogram Program
Organizations registering under the API Monogram Program are required to:
♦ Prove that they have “capability” to API specified requirements
♦ Develop and maintain a quality manual that describes their quality management system and how it conforms to the requirements of API Spec Q1
♦ Submit quality management system application
♦ Submit a signed API Licensing Agreement
♦ Submit an agreement for the specific API product specification(s) to which they wish to be licensed
♦ Operate under their documented quality management system for 4 months prior to receiving an API audit
♦ Perform and document an internal audit
♦ Perform and document a management review

Why O&G Suppliers Should Go Beyond ISO 9001:2015
O&G companies are beginning to push Q1 requirements down to their suppliers. ISO 9001:2015 provides a basis for quality management system requirements, but suppliers should highly consider gaining Q1 certification in addition to ISO 9001 because Q1 was specifically designed for the O&G industry.
For example, while a quality manual is not a requirement in ISO 9001:2015, it is required in Q1 and is essential for:
♦ Gaining a high-level understanding of your degree of quality management system competence and understanding
♦ Providing O&G customers a level of assurance that you understand basic quality management system requirements
♦ Allowing the QMS requirements to be flowed-down cross-functionally (all departments, all locations) throughout your organization
